What makes a basketball "Silent"?

Our Silent Mute Ball uses closed-cell physical foaming technology. Instead of air pressure, millions of micro-vacuums absorb the sound and kinetic impact, making it virtually noiseless on hardwood floors.

How does altitude training equipment benefit athletes?

Our Hypoxia Generators simulate high-altitude environments (11%-28% oxygen). This forces the body to improve red blood cell efficiency, enhancing endurance without moving to the mountains.

Is the "Quiet" equipment as durable as standard gear?

Often more so. Quiet operation is a byproduct of precision engineering and better-quality materials. Reducing "rattle" and vibration actually extends the lifespan of the mechanical components.
